Implement TreeProcessor to solve some issues with running the suite
- execute beforeAll/afterAll once per suite instead of once per child when running focused specs/suites Fixes #773 - refuse to execute an order if it would cause a suite with a beforeAll or afterAll to be re-entered after leaving once - report children of an xdescribe similarly to how they would be reported if they were themselves x'd out Fixes #774 - only process the tree once instead of figuring it out again at each level [finishes #87545620] Fixes #776
